A compact folding electric bike will have an average weight of 40 lbs. So, how much do folding e-bikes actually weigh, and does it vary that much from one model to another? Key takeaways: folding e-bikes typically weigh between 30 and 70 pounds, with lighter models starting at around 29 pounds and some heavier models surpassing 70 pounds.
What is the disadvantage of an e-bike?
E-bikes have many benefits but also some disadvantages including higher upfront costs, battery limitations, maintenance requirements, and safety concerns.
